About ÇATES ELEKTRİK ÜRETİM A.Ş.

https://www.cates.com.tr/

ÇATES ELEKTRİK ÜRETİM A.Ş. is an electricity generation company focused on the production and sale of electrical energy. The company's principal asset is the Çatalağzı Thermal Power Plant, which has a total installed capacity of approximately 314 MWe, composed of two separate units. The company operates under a long-term electricity generation license granted by the Energy Market Regulatory Authority (EMRA). The power plant utilizes thermal technology to generate a consistent supply of electricity.
